History

The university was established with the principle " ''Non scholae, sed vitae discimus''", and is regarded as Turkey's fourth private university. Its precursor institution was the Istanbul School of International Studies. In 2007, the university expanded with the opening of its SantralIstanbul Campus, located on the site of the Silahtarağa Power Plant, the first urban-scale power plant of the Ottoman Empire. The Kozyatağı Campus was later established on the Asian side of Istanbul in 2015. In 2019, Can Holding became a supporter of the Bilgi Education and Culture Foundation, which oversees the university. Campuses

SantralIstanbul Campus is the largest of Istanbul Bilgi University's four campuses. The campus is home to the Main Gallery building, which serves as a venue for contemporary art exhibitions and cultural events. In 2010, the Main Gallery received the prestigious International Architecture Awards. Additionally, the campus includes an annex building offering over 5,000 square meters of space to approximately 3,000 students, located just a four-minute walk from the main campus. Dolapdere Campus is situated near Taksim in Istanbul. This campus has received multiple accolades, including the "Structure and Life Architecture Award" in 2002 and the "European Award for Steel Structure" in 2005. Dolapdere Campus houses the Faculty of Health Sciences, School of Applied Sciences, as well as a fitness center and a short-course swimming pool. Kuştepe Campus is located in the Şişli district of Istanbul and is Istanbul Bilgi University's first campus.

Rankings and awards

Istanbul Bilgi University has ranked among the top 130 universities in the “Top Universities in Emerging Europe and Central Asia” 2020 list of the reputable higher education quality surveyor QS. According to the rankings, BİLGİ is among the top four non-profit universities in Turkey. In 2024, Istanbul Bilgi University was recognized in the QS Sustainability Ranking, where it was ranked as the fourth-best non-profit university in Turkey. This ranking evaluates universities' efforts in addressing environmental, social, and governance (ESG) issues. Globally, Bilgi University was placed in the 1001-1050 range. Notably, it ranked third among Turkish foundation universities for 'environmental impact' and 'governance', and fourth in 'social impact'. The 2019 results of Turkey's University Satisfaction Survey (TÜMA) ranked Istanbul Bilgi University in the A group, indicating a high level of satisfaction. The university was also ranked among the top 400 universities in the field of political sciences according to the Global Ranking of Academic Subjects 2019 report conducted by Shanghai Ranking. Additionally, Istanbul Bilgi University ranked third in Bloomberg Businessweek's "Best Universities of Turkey 2018" survey.
